Choosing the Right Oracle Software Testing Strategy for Complex Integrations

Choosing the Right Oracle Software Testing Strategy for Complex Integrations

Quick Summary:

Integration failures in Oracle environments rarely originate within a single application; they occur where Oracle ERP, SCM, and third-party systems interact during updates and batch processing. This blog examines how Oracle testing strategies must validate API contracts, data mapping and transformation rules, and end-to-end workflows using Oracle Cloud testing and automation to maintain consistency across tightly integrated systems.

Table of Contents:

  • Introduction
  • Complex Oracle Integrations and Testing Challenges
  • Strategic Approaches to Oracle Testing for Integrated Systems
  • Benefits of a Structured Oracle Cloud Test Automation Framework
  • Best Practices for Implementing Oracle Testing at Scale
  • Conclusion

Modern enterprises rely heavily on Oracle ecosystems to manage finance, supply chains, and customer operations. However, the increasing number of integrations across ERP, CRM, and third-party platforms introduces significant testing complexity. Oracle testing now extends beyond standalone module validation to verifying cross-application workflows, data integrity across systems, and the impact of continuous updates within Oracle Cloud testing environments.

As organizations adopt cloud-first strategies, the need for Oracle Cloud automated testing becomes more evident. Testing teams must ensure that integrations remain stable even as APIs evolve and configurations change. A well-defined Oracle in software testing strategy allows enterprises to validate not only functionality but also data consistency, performance, and security across systems. Without such an approach, integration failures can disrupt critical business processes and lead to costly rework.

Ready to streamline your Oracle Cloud testing for complex integrations?

ImpactQA applies intelligent Oracle Cloud automated testing to improve system reliability.

Complex Oracle Integrations and Testing Challenges

Complex Oracle ecosystems often involve multiple interconnected applications such as Oracle ERP Cloud, Oracle SCM, and third-party platforms. These integrations rely on APIs, middleware, and data pipelines, making testing significantly more demanding. Oracle testing in such environments must go beyond standard validation to ensure seamless interaction between systems.

One of the primary challenges is data synchronization across systems. When data flows between Oracle applications and external platforms, even minor inconsistencies can lead to transaction failures or reporting errors. This makes Oracle Cloud testing a continuous process rather than a one-time activity. Testing teams must validate data integrity at every integration point.

Another major concern is frequent updates and patches. Oracle releases quarterly updates and monthly patches, which can impact existing integrations. Without Oracle Cloud automated testing, manually validating every workflow becomes inefficient and prone to errors. Automated regression testing ensures that updates do not break existing functionality.

Integration environments also face complex dependency mapping. For instance:

  • Changes in one module may impact multiple downstream systems.
  • Middleware configurations can introduce latency or transformation errors.
  • API version updates may disrupt existing connections.

These dependencies require a structured Oracle Cloud test automation approach that continuously validates end-to-end workflows.

Additionally, performance and scalability issues must be addressed. Integrated systems often process high volumes of transactions simultaneously. Oracle in software testing must include performance validation to ensure that integrations can handle peak loads without delays or failures.

Security is another critical factor. With sensitive enterprise data moving across systems, testing must verify access controls, encryption, and compliance requirements. This adds another layer of complexity to Oracle testing strategies.

Finally, organizations often struggle with limited visibility into integration failures. Without proper monitoring and reporting, identifying the root cause of issues becomes time-consuming. This highlights the need for intelligent Oracle cloud automated testing frameworks that provide actionable insights.

Strategic Approaches to Oracle Testing for Integrated Systems

To address the challenges of complex integrations, organizations must adopt a strategic approach to Oracle testing. This involves combining manual expertise with advanced automation techniques to ensure comprehensive validation.

1. End-to-End Integration Testing

Testing should focus on complete business workflows rather than isolated components. This ensures that data flows correctly across all systems. Oracle Cloud testing must validate:

  • Upstream and downstream data dependencies
  • API communication between systems
  • Business process continuity

This approach reduces the risk of integration failures during production.

2. API-Centric Testing Strategy

Since integrations rely heavily on APIs, testing must prioritize API validation. Oracle Cloud automated testing enables teams to:

  • Validate request and response structures
  • Test error handling mechanisms
  • Ensure compatibility across API versions

This strengthens the reliability of integrations and improves system resilience.

3. Regression Testing Automation

Frequent Oracle updates require repeated validation of existing workflows. Oracle Cloud Test Automation ensures that regression testing is executed efficiently without manual effort. Automated test suites can quickly identify defects introduced by new updates.

4. Data Validation and Reconciliation

Data accuracy is critical in integrated systems. Oracle testing strategies must include:

  • Data comparison across source and target systems
  • Validation of transformation logic
  • Monitoring of data consistency

This ensures that business decisions are based on accurate information.

5. Environment Management and Test Data Strategy

Testing complex integrations requires stable environments and realistic data. Organizations must:

  • Maintain synchronized test environments
  • Use masked production data for accuracy
  • Automate environment provisioning

This improves the effectiveness of Oracle in software testing and reduces testing delays.

6. Continuous Testing within CI/CD Pipelines

Modern enterprises integrate testing into their development pipelines. Oracle Cloud automated testing enables continuous validation of integrations during development cycles. This approach ensures early defect detection and faster release cycles.

Strategic Approaches to Oracle Testing

Benefits of a Structured Oracle Cloud Test Automation Framework

Implementing a well-defined Oracle Cloud test automation framework provides measurable benefits for enterprises managing complex integrations. It transforms testing from a reactive activity into a proactive quality assurance process.

Improved Release Confidence

Automated testing ensures that all integration points are validated before deployment. Oracle cloud testing provides detailed insights into system behavior, enabling teams to release updates with confidence.

Faster Testing Cycles

Manual testing of integrated systems can be time-consuming. Oracle Cloud automated testing accelerates test execution, allowing organizations to meet tight release timelines without compromising quality.

Enhanced Accuracy and Consistency

Automation eliminates human errors in repetitive testing tasks. Oracle testing frameworks ensure consistent validation of workflows, reducing the risk of defects in production.

Better Risk Management

By continuously validating integrations, organizations can identify potential risks early. Oracle in software testing enables teams to address issues before they impact business operations.

Scalability for Growing Systems

As enterprises expand their Oracle ecosystems, testing requirements increase. Oracle Cloud test automation provides the scalability needed to handle complex and large-scale integrations.

Cost Optimization

Although automation requires initial investment, it reduces long-term testing costs by minimizing manual effort and preventing costly production failures.

Key Area

Without Automation

With Oracle Cloud Test Automation

Regression Testing Time-consuming, error-prone Fast and consistent
Integration Validation Limited Coverage Comprehensive validation
Release Cycles Delayed Accelerated
Risk Detection Reactive Proactive

 

Looking to strengthen your Oracle testing strategy across integrated platforms?

ImpactQA delivers scalable Oracle Cloud test automation tailored to enterprise needs.

Best Practices for Implementing Oracle Testing at Scale

To maximize the effectiveness of Oracle testing strategies, organizations must follow best practices that align with their integration complexity and business goals. This requires a structured approach that combines process standardization, intelligent automation, and continuous validation to maintain stability across interconnected Oracle environments.

1.Build a Modular Test Architecture

Breaking down test cases into reusable components improves maintainability. Oracle Cloud testing frameworks should allow easy updates when system changes occur.

2. Prioritize Critical Business Flows

Not all integrations require the same level of testing. Focus on high-impact workflows that directly affect business operations. This ensures efficient use of testing resources.

3. Combine Manual and Automated Testing

While Oracle Cloud automated testing handles repetitive tasks, manual testing is essential for exploratory scenarios and usability validation. A balanced approach improves overall test coverage.

4. Implement Continuous Monitoring

Testing should not end after deployment. Continuous monitoring helps detect integration issues in real time, ensuring system stability.

5. Use Advanced Reporting and Analytics

Detailed reports provide insights into test coverage, defect trends, and system performance. This enables data-driven decision-making in Oracle in software testing.

6. Ensure Collaboration Across Teams

Successful testing requires coordination between developers, testers, and business stakeholders. Clear communication ensures that integration requirements are fully understood and validated.

Conclusion

Choosing the right Oracle testing strategy for complex integrations requires a clear understanding of system dependencies, data flows, and update cycles. Organizations must adopt a structured approach that combines Oracle Cloud testing with automation and continuous validation. This ensures that integrations remain stable, scalable, and aligned with business objectives. A strong Oracle Cloud automated testing framework gives teams the ability to validate cross-application workflows before failures surface in production and maintain consistent performance across interconnected systems.

ImpactQA stands out as one of the best test automation service providers with deep expertise in Oracle ecosystems. Our approach to Oracle testing focuses on validating complex integrations across Oracle ERP, SCM, and third-party systems, automating regression for quarterly updates, and ensuring data consistency across workflows. With Oracle Cloud test automation accelerators and CI/CD-aligned execution, we help enterprises shift to a more controlled and integration-focused QA model with greater visibility into integration risks and tighter control over deployment quality.

Subscribe
X

Subscribe to our newsletter

Get the latest industry news, case studies, blogs and updates directly to your inbox

4+5 =